New Distribution in San Diego
Great news and big week!
After an amazingly successful summer, TailGate Beer is now officially distributed by one of the largest beverage distribution companies in San Diego County. John Lenore and Company will be facilitating a bottle availability launch of Amber Wave.
The first beer brewed on a commercial level by TailGate Beer is now the first beer to reach the mass distribution of the broad market. Customers delivered to this week include local liquor stores across San Diego County and the Whole Foods in Hillcrest!
Amber Wave will be immediately available in 22 ounce “bomber” bottles. Feel free to purchase in 6 pack fashion.
As was reported in the last blog post, we debuted Jay’s Blacktop Blonde as a summer seasonal. It was such a popular release and put on so many restaurants regular menus that we decided to do everyone a favor and keep it on board. Jay’s Blacktop Blonde is now our newest year round release!
